Château de La Bretesche (Pays-de-la-Loire – France)

Built in the 14th century, this medieval castle – located in Missillac (Loire Atlantique) – has been rebuilt twice. Château de Nacqueville (Normandy / France)

Located in the commune of Urville-Nacqueville, not far from Cherbourg, in the Normandy region, this building took on its present silhouette during the 16th century. Château du Champ-de-Bataille (Normandy – France)

Located in Normandy (Le Neubourg), the Champ-de-Bataille castle is undoubtedly one of the most important and beautiful private castle restorations in France.
